I’ve been experiencing irregular menstrual cycles and hormonal imbalances for the last year, and someone recommended shatavaryadi ghritam as an Ayurvedic remedy. I know it’s primarily used for women’s health, especially reproductive and hormonal issues, but I’m not sure how it works or if it’s the right fit for me. Does shatavaryadi ghritam help with regulating periods and balancing hormones? I also experience mild mood swings and fatigue around my cycle—are these something it can address? From what I understand, shatavaryadi ghritam is made with ghee and specific herbs like shatavari. How should it be taken—on an empty stomach, or with warm milk? Another concern I have is whether shatavaryadi ghritam is safe for long-term use. Are there any side effects of taking it regularly? I’ve tried other herbal supplements in the past, but they made me feel heavy and sluggish, so I’m cautious about trying new remedies. If anyone has used shatavaryadi ghritam for menstrual or hormonal health, I’d love to hear your experience. How soon can I expect results, and are there other lifestyle changes I should pair with it?

Shatavaryadi Ghritam is an Ayurvedic formulation primarily used to support women’s health, particularly for regulating menstrual cycles and balancing hormones. It contains Shatavari (Asparagus racemosus), which is well-known for its ability to nourish the reproductive system, promote hormonal balance, and reduce menstrual discomfort. Here’s a breakdown of how it works and how to use it:

How Shatavaryadi Ghritam Works: Regulating Menstrual Cycles: Shatavari in this formulation is known for its adaptogenic properties, helping the body adapt to stress and regulating hormonal fluctuations, which can help in irregular periods. Hormonal Balance: It nourishes and tones the reproductive organs, which helps balance hormones like estrogen and progesterone, reducing symptoms like mood swings and fatigue around your cycle. Mood Swings & Fatigue: Due to its tonic effects on the nervous system, Shatavaryadi Ghritam can help alleviate mood swings and reduce fatigue by supporting energy levels and improving overall vitality. How to Take It: With Warm Milk: It’s commonly taken with warm milk for better absorption, as the fat content in ghee helps with the assimilation of the herbal ingredients. Dosage: Typically, 1-2 teaspoons are taken once or twice a day, depending on the severity of your symptoms. It’s often best to take it after meals to avoid digestive discomfort. Some recommend taking it in the morning or before bedtime for maximum benefit. On an Empty Stomach: It’s generally not recommended to take ghee-based formulations on an empty stomach as it can be heavy for digestion. Pairing it with warm milk or after food helps avoid any sluggishness. Safety and Long-Term Use: Safe for Long-Term Use: Shatavaryadi Ghritam is generally considered safe for long-term use when taken in the prescribed doses. It is made from natural ingredients and is commonly used to support reproductive health over extended periods. Possible Side Effects: Side effects are rare but could include mild digestive discomfort, especially if you’re sensitive to ghee or dairy. If you have a tendency to feel sluggish or heavy, consider starting with a smaller dose to assess your tolerance. Avoid Overuse: If you have any underlying digestive issues or excessive Pitta (leading to acidity or heat), it’s best to consult an Ayurvedic practitioner for personalized advice. How Soon to Expect Results: Timing for Results: Results can vary based on the individual and the severity of the issue. Some women notice improvement in energy levels and mood within a few weeks, while menstrual regulation might take a few months of consistent use. For more chronic hormonal imbalances, longer-term use (3-6 months) may be necessary to experience full benefits. Complementary Lifestyle Changes: Diet: Follow a balanced diet that supports Pitta and Vata balancing (e.g., whole grains, fresh vegetables, and healthy fats). Avoid spicy or heavily processed foods that can aggravate hormonal imbalances. Exercise: Engage in gentle, calming exercises like yoga, which can support both hormonal health and mental well-being. Stress Management: Given the adaptogenic nature of Shatavari, stress management practices like meditation and deep breathing can complement the effects of Shatavaryadi Ghritam. Personal Experiences: Many users have found that Shatavaryadi Ghritam helped them with regularizing cycles, reducing menstrual cramps, and balancing moods. However, as with any supplement, it’s important to be patient and consistent in its use for the best results.

If you have concerns about feeling heavy or sluggish, consider starting with a smaller dose and see how your body responds. Consulting an Ayurvedic practitioner can also provide tailored guidance based on your specific needs.

So yes, shatavaryadi ghritam is often recommended for irregular menstrual cycles and hormonal imbalances. It contains shatavari, a renowned herb in Ayurveda for female reproductive health, along with other herbs blended in ghee, which kinda enhances the absorption of the active compounds.

You asked if it can help regulate periods and balance hormones—well, it’s believed to support the female reproductive system by nourishing the uterine and endometrial tissues. It can potentially aid in reducing those mood swings and fatigue you’ve mentioned, as it’s known to have a calming effect on the mind while also providing nourishment through the ghee to boost energy levels.

As for how to take it, a common suggestion is to consume it in the morning, ideally on an empty stomach or mixed with warm milk. Start with a small amount, like a quarter or half teaspoon, and observe how your body responds. It’s crucial to adjust the dosage based on how you feel rather than going all-in at once because some people can be sensitive to ghee.

You mentioned concerns about long-term use. While shatavaryadi ghritam is generally considered safe, especially under the guidance of an Ayurvedic practitioner, overuse can lead to digestive issues like heaviness or sluggishness, like you experienced before. Listen to your body—if you start feeling weighed down, it might be a hint to tweak the dosage or take breaks.

Regarding results, many people notice improvements within a few menstrual cycles, but it differs from person to person. It’s always about finding what works for you, right? Think of complementing it with lifestyle tweaks, like a balanced diet catered to your dosha and regular stress management practices—yoga or meditation can work wonders in balancing hormones too. Stay hydrated, and get enough rest. Remember, the holistic approach marries herbs with lifestyle for the best outcomes.
